What is a medical assistant?

Medical assistants are healthcare professionals who support doctors, nurses, and other medical staff by performing both administrative and clinical tasks. Their duties can include taking patient histories, measuring vital signs, preparing patients for exams, scheduling appointments, and handling medical records. Medical assistants work in a variety of settings, such as clinics, hospitals, and private practices. They play a crucial role in ensuring that healthcare facilities run smoothly and that patients receive efficient care.

What does a medical assistant do?

Whether medical assistants work in a large hospital or a small doctor's office, their job duties remain the same. As a medical assistant, you may greet patients when they first arrive, ensure patient forms are filled out correctly, answer phone calls, and schedule appointments. Some also handle billing and insurance claims. In the exam rooms, medical assistants may take vital signs, administer medication or vaccinations, describe procedures, change wound dressings, document results from patient sample testing, submit prescriptions, and prepare the beds for the next patient. In a hospital, medical assistants tend to the needs of the staff and patients in their particular unit.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a medical ass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Medical Assistant, you need a solid understanding of clinical procedures, basic medical terminology, and administrative tasks, often supported by a medical assisting certificate or diploma. Familiarity with electronic health record (EHR) systems, medical billing software, and basic laboratory equipment is typically required. Excellent organizational skills, attention to detail, and compassionate communication help Medical Assistants stand out in patient care and team settings. These competencies ensure efficient healthcare delivery, accurate patient documentation, and a positive patient experience.

What are some common challenges medical assistants face when balancing administrative and clinical duties?

Medical Assistants often juggle both front-office administrative tasks and back-office clinical responsibilities, which can be challenging, especially in fast-paced healthcare settings. Staying organized and managing time efficiently are crucial skills, as you might alternate between scheduling appointments, updating patient records, and assisting with examinations or procedures. Effective communication and teamwork with nurses, physicians, and other staff members help ensure smooth workflow and reduce stress. Seeking feedback and using technology tools can also help Medical Assistants manage their diverse workload effectively.

What is the difference between Medical Assistant vs Medical Secretary?

AspectMedical AssistantMedical Secretary
CredentialsCertified or registered; CMA, RMA often preferredNo specific certification required, administrative training common
Work EnvironmentClinics, hospitals, outpatient care; clinical and administrative tasksMedical offices, hospitals; primarily administrative duties
Job DutiesPatient care, taking vital signs, assisting with exams, admin tasksScheduling, billing, managing patient records, correspondence
Industry UsageHealthcare, clinics, hospitalsMedical offices, healthcare facilities

Medical Assistants and Medical Secretaries both work in healthcare settings, but Medical Assistants perform clinical tasks alongside administrative duties, while Medical Secretaries focus mainly on administrative support. Understanding these differences helps in choosing the right career path or job search focus.
